Employers owe negligence standard, not strict liability
Employers should bear a negligence requirement to use the best available tests, but not strict liability for any erroneous test result, because strict liability would discourage testing; a pandemic testing board's guidance would, under common-law deference, likely shape how most courts treat such liability though not uniformly.
